The IESG has approved the following document:

- 'EAP Generalized Pre-Shared Key (EAP-GPSK) Method '
   <draft-ietf-emu-eap-gpsk-17.txt> as a Proposed Standard

This document is the product of the EAP Method Update Working Group. 

The IESG contact persons are Pasi Eronen and Tim Polk.

Technical Summary

   This document defines an Extensible Authentication Protocol method
   called EAP Generalized Pre-Shared Key (EAP-GPSK). This method is a
   lightweight shared-key authentication protocol supporting mutual
   authentication and key derivation. The method should be able to
   support any future EAP channel binding requirements.

Working Group Summary

   The base document for EAP-GPSK was originally created by a design
   team. There was working group consensus to accept the document to
   meet the Pre-Shared-Key EAP method on the working group charter.

Document Quality

   There is an existing implementation of the protocol. NIST was
   consulted and participated in the review of the document resulting
   in some modifications to the key derivation function. The document
   has been reviewed by external researchers and their feedback has
   been incorporated. EAP experts within the EMU working group have
   reviewed the document. This document meets requirements set forth
   in RFC 3748, RFC 4017, and RFC 5247.
